BOW SHOCK (2016)

for Orchestra

Bow Shock (2016) para orquesta

Instrumentation: 3 (1st picc+fl/2nd fl.+picc/3rd afl+fl). 3 (3rd corA). 3 (3rd bcl). 3 (3rd dbn) - 4.3.3 (3rd btbn).1 - 4 (1st tmp/2nd to 4th perc).1 (pno+cel).1 - 16.14.12.10.8

Duration 17’

Some of the themes in this work are inspired by the music composed for the movie "Bow Shock".
Bow Shock, for Orchestra, was comissioned by the International Festival of Contemporary Music Ensems/Culturarts Generalitat Valenciana (2016).

Premiere on July 1, 2016, Valencia, Palau de la Música. Concert belonging to the programming of the International Festival of Contemporary Music/Ensems, Orquesta de Valencia, José Trigueros, conductor.


TEMPTATION OF THE EMPTINESS | CHAMBER SYMPHONY Nº 1 (2006)

for Chamber Orchestra & Live-Electronics

Tentación del Vacío | Sinfonia de Cámara nº 1 (2006) para orquesta de cámara y electrónica en vivo

Instrumentation: 1 (+picc/afl). 1 (+corA). 1 (+bcl).1 - 2.1.1.0 - 3.1 (cel).1 - 6.5.4.3.2 (or 1.1.1.1.1) & live-electronics

Parts: I Calmo, II Adagio, III Espressivo and IV Finale

Duration 20’

Premiere on September 22, 2006, Alicante, Teatro Principal. International Festival of Contemporary Music of Alicante, Grup Instrumental de Valencia, Joan Cerveró, conductor.

The symphony is inspired by the verses of the spanish poet Carlos Marzal (Valencia, 1961), from whom the symphony takes its title. The final verses of this poem read like this:
You only save us music if you sound
You only heal us, verse, if you speak to us.

[ Carlos Marzal, Heavy Metals: ‘Temptation of the Emptiness’ | 2001 ]

Stanzas VII (2003)

for String Orchestra, Trombones, Tuba, Timpani and Percussion

Estances VII (2003) para orquesta de cuerda, trombones, tuba, timbales y percusión

Instrumentation: 0.0.0.0 - 0.0.3 (3rd btbn).1 - 4 (1st tmp/2nd to 4th perc).0.0 - 12.10.8.6.4

Duration 17’

Estances VII, for Orchestra, was comissioned by the Institut Valencià de la Música in 2003.

Premiere in May, 2003, Valencia, Palau de la Música de Valencia. Subscription Concert Series, Orquesta de Valencia, Miguel Ángel Gómez Martínez, conductor.

In 2011 the piece was adapted and performed, in a different order of its original seven parts, for the ballet Suite 4: Stanzas, with Ramón Oller as choreograper.


This composition is inspired by poem Nº 7 of the First Book of Estancias, by the Catalan poet Carles Riba (Barcelona, 1893-1959), but also also presents various influences that are pointed out in seven clearly differentiated parts whose components are different ways of music conceptions like melody, counterpoint, energy, calm, etc… seven places or seven ports, seven rooms where the composer has lived and acquired his experiences, but and also seven ‘stanzas’, - the translation of ‘estancia’ could be room, space, but also ‘stanza, or strophe, or verse,.... A place to be. A place to rest. A place to know.

These are the last four verses of the poem:

It does nothing: I have loved you carnal and eternal;
The shadow will flee, but already my only destiny
it will be mine that does not die, it will die with me,
that you alone, oh Love, you may have known.

[ Carles Riba, First Book of Stanzas, Poem #7 | 1919 ]
